On the upper tail of star counts in random graphs

Published 6 Jan 2025 in math.CO and math.PR | (2501.03404v2)

Abstract: Let XX count the number of rr-stars in the random binomial graph G(n,p)\mathbb{G}(n,p). We determine, for fixed rr and $\varepsilon > 0$, the asymptotics of logP(X(1+ε)EX)\log \mathbb{P}(X \ge (1 + \varepsilon)\mathbb{E} X) assuming only EX\mathbb{E} X \to \infty and p0p \to 0 thus giving a first class of irregular graphs for which the upper tail problem for subgraph counts (stated by Janson and Ruci\'nski in 2004) is solved in the sparse setting.
